07860022874 Summary (Read all comments)
Phone number ☎️ 07860022874 👆 is reported as linked to post-delivery satisfaction surveys from Currys PC World, often sent via mobile numbers rather than official company names. Genuine customers acknowledge receiving rating requests after deliveries, though some find the approach impersonal and repetitive. There are multiple complaints about persistent texts over extended periods, causing frustration and even phone malfunctions. Some users mistake these messages for scams due to lack of reference details or unexpected contact, and while Currys confirms survey texts are sent, they sometimes cannot verify specific numbers. Users are advised to be cautious if they haven't made a purchase or receive unusual demands for payment. Blocking or ignoring unsolicited messages is commonly recommended to avoid potential scams or nuisance.
